Seems like Monday mornings are a good time for scientists and others to come out with the dire stories warning of the danger that lurks in your phone, your car, your clothes or in a big favorite, your diet.
This time, though, everyone will nod their head knowing how true it is. The Center for Science in the Public Interest is pointing out restaurant chain food with dangerously high levels of sodium.
For example, you’ll want to avoid Chili’s Buffalo Chicken Fajitas (with tortillas and condiments) and a Dr Pepper: 6,916 mg, which is more than FOUR DAYS worth of sodium….
